General Description
DISTINGUISHING FEATURES OF THE CLASS
The work involves the primary responsibility for the management of the arts and cultural programs and events through the Orange County Arts Commission including, but not limited to, youth/summer programs, grant-funded programs and special projects.
Work is performed under the general supervision of the Arts Commission Director, with considerable leeway to exercise independent judgment within the framework of applicable rules, regulations, policies, and procedures, in the performance of duties, both in terms of planning and accomplishing work and in making decisions regarding stakeholder needs and requests. Supervision of assigned volunteers is the responsibility of this class. Does related work as required.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S
Graduation from an accredited college or university with a bachelor's degree AND three (3) years of work experience in arts administration, nonprofit management, arts education, or arts program planning AND one (1) year of experience in the direct supervision of others; OR
An equivalent combination of education, training, and experience. A higher degree does not substitute for experience.
SPECIAL REQUIREMENTS
Possession of or ability to readily obtain a valid Driver License issued by the State of North Carolina for the type of vehicle or equipment operated.
Ability to work one evening per week, and one weekend day per month.

Orange County provides a competitive benefits package for permanent full-time and permanent part-time employees that includes:
Participation in the North Carolina State Retirement System;
Orange County contributes 15.10% of your base salary per pay period and 17.10% for LEO.
Health Insurance (Medical)
Orange County pays 100% of premiums for employee only coverage health insurance.
Orange County pays a portion of premiums for dependent(s) coverage health insurance.
Dental Insurance
Orange County pays 100% of premiums for employee only coverage for dental insurance.
Orange County pays a portion of premiums for dependent(s) coverage for dental insurance.
Vision Insurance
Orange County offers vision insurance for employee and dependent coverage with premiums rates between $5-$15 bi-weekly.
Life Insurance
Orange County pays for an employee life insurance policy based on employees' salary up to $50,000.
Optional Life Insurance for employee and dependent life insurance policy.
Short Term Disability
Orange County pays for an employee short term disability policy that provides income protection up to 11 weeks with a weekly benefit of 70% of your weekly salary.
Optional Long Term Disability Coverage Policy
Optional Insurance Policies: Pet Discount Program, Identity Theft Insurance, Legal Insurance
401(k) and 457 Deferred Compensation Plans
Orange County contributes $104 per pay period ($2704.00 annually) for supplemental retirement and you will have the option to select between which investment firm you would like to have these funds contributed to.
12 Paid Holidays
Anniversary Leave ( 8 hours of leave on your anniversary each year)
Annual Leave (based on service years and a 40-hour work schedule, pro-rated for permanent part time employees)
0-2 Years of Service = 125.84 hours/year
2-5 Years of Service = 145.08 hours/year
5-10 Years of Service = 173.68 hours/year
10-15 Years of Service = 202.80 hours/year
15-20 Years of Service = 231.40 hours/year
20+ Years of Service = 260.52 hours/year
Sick Leave (based on service years and a 40-hour work schedule)
96.2 hours/year
Tuition reimbursement assistance
Various other leave programs including civil, funeral, parental, etc.
